Algoritmo de criptografia RSA: análise entre a segurança e velocidade

<p>O objetivo deste trabalho é abordar a relação existente entre a busca pela segurança de dados e a velocidade de codificação e decodificação do algoritmo de criptografia RSA, que utiliza um par de números inteiros como ‘chave’. Considerando o tamanho da chave como requisito de segurança, dev...

Full description

Bibliographic Details
Main Authors: Rafael Santos Andrade, Fernando dos Santos Silva
Format: Article
Language:English
Published: Universidade do Estado de Mato Grosso 2012-12-01
Series:Eventos Pedagógicos
Online Access:http://sinop.unemat.br/projetos/revista/index.php/eventos/article/view/967
Description
Summary:<p>O objetivo deste trabalho é abordar a relação existente entre a busca pela segurança de dados e a velocidade de codificação e decodificação do algoritmo de criptografia RSA, que utiliza um par de números inteiros como ‘chave’. Considerando o tamanho da chave como requisito de segurança, devido à dificuldade computacional de fatorar números inteiros extensos, simulamos estes processos, com o algoritmo implementado na linguagem de programação C, utilizando chaves aleatórias de 1024, 2048 e 4096 bits. Desta forma, observamos o tempo de processamento em função do tamanho das chaves, confrontando segurança e desempenho.</p><p><strong>Palavras-chave:</strong> criptografia; algoritmo RSA; segurança; desempenho.</p>
ISSN:2236-3165